Team Form

Preston North End have shown better form on their travels than Oxford United at home. They may be the team to watch in this encounter.

Oxford United (Home Form) Preston North End (Away Form)
Last X Matches 10 10
Won 3 (30%) 4 (40%)
Drawn 4 (40%) 4 (40%)
Lost 3 (30%) 2 (20%)

Match Goals

Oxford United have been consistently involved in high-scoring home matches, while Preston North End have seen fewer goals away. Expect a lively home side, though the away team may keep the scoreline tighter.

Oxford United (Home Form) Preston North End (Away Form)
Last X Matches 10 10
Over 0.5 Goals 10 (100%) 10 (100%)
Over 1.5 Goals 7 (70%) 7 (70%)
Over 2.5 Goals 6 (60%) 3 (30%)
Over 3.5 Goals 4 (40%) 2 (20%)
Oxford United (Home Form) Preston North End (Away Form)
Last X Matches 10 10
Under 0.5 Goals 0 (0%) 0 (0%)
Under 1.5 Goals 3 (30%) 3 (30%)
Under 2.5 Goals 4 (40%) 7 (70%)
Under 3.5 Goals 6 (60%) 8 (80%)
